With post positions set and a morning line installed, now the real handicapping can begin for Saturday's Belmont Stakes. Courtesy of Brisnet, free past performances are now available for a field of 10 set to go in New York
The cast is led by 9-5 favorite Tacitus, placed third in the Kentucky Derby for trainer Bill Mott, who will look to give sire Tapit his fourth Belmont score in six years. The top challenger is War to Will, the 2-1 second choice coming off a victory in the Preakness Stakes.
In addition to providing recent running lines, Brisnet PPs rank contenders on speed and pace figures, plus detail running styles. Don't miss the ultimate comments, either, which point out key stats for each horse.

Mark Casse trains War of Will, but it's his other entry, Sir Winston, who boasts the top last race Brisnet Speed Rating of 101. The Prime Power rankings are more chalky, with Tacitus, War of Will and the Todd Pletcher-trained Spinoff the Top 3.
If concerned about distance limitations given the Belmont's 1 1/2-mile configuration, Brisnet also provides the average winning distance of progeny for both sires and dam's sires. Those numbers would seem to give Tax credence as a contender in Saturday's race.
